A developmental psychologist is showing a four-month-old infant a series of drawings. Each drawing shows a series of heavy black
miskamm [114]

Answer:

The baby became habituated to the pattern of the dots in the shape of a square

Explanation:

Habituation is the learning process by which an organism's initial response to a stimulus decreases after the organism repeatedly is exposed to the stimulus.

Here, the baby was interested to the pattern of the dots in the shape of a square but after the baby was repeatedly subjected to it the baby became habituated to them and lost interest. Later a different pattern got the baby interested again.

Hence, the baby became habituated to the pattern of the dots in the shape of a square.

What was the major flaw in the research design of the Stanford prison experiment?
poizon [28]

The correct answer is A) Zimbardo did not use a control group. 

The major flaw in the research design of the Stanford prison experiment was that Zimbardo did not use a control group.

A control group was necessary to study a particular variable in prison. He had no alternative group to compare and measure the results of the experiment.

Other mistakes he had were that he was part of the experiment. He participated as the prison superintendent. He was an authoritative figure inside the experiment of the prison and influenced the behavior of his students. He should have a neutral position.
